Author: amitj
Date: Fri Nov 11 05:26:24 2016
New Revision: 1769246

URL: http://svn.apache.org/viewvc?rev=1769246&view=rev
Log:
OAK-5095: Improve normalization of configured path in 
AbstractSharedCachingDataStore

Use path from File.getAbsolutePath to normalize

Modified:
    
j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/plugins/blob/AbstractSharedCachingDataStore.java

Modified: 
j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/plugins/blob/AbstractSharedCachingDataStore.java
URL: 
http://svn.apache.org/viewvc/j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/plugins/blob/AbstractSharedCachingDataStore.java?rev=1769246&r1=1769245&r2=1769246&view=diff
==============================================================================
--- 
j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/plugins/blob/AbstractSharedCachingDataStore.java
 (original)
+++ 
j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/plugins/blob/AbstractSharedCachingDataStore.java
 Fri Nov 11 05:26:24 2016
@@ -145,7 +145,7 @@ public abstract class AbstractSharedCach
         if (path == null) {
             path = homeDir + "/repository/datastore";
         }
-        path = FilenameUtils.normalizeNoEndSeparator(path);
+        path = FilenameUtils.normalizeNoEndSeparator(new 
File(path).getAbsolutePath());
         checkArgument(stagingSplitPercentage >= 0 && stagingSplitPercentage <= 
50,
             "Staging percentage cache should be between 0 and 50");
 


Reply via email to